    The Ukraine War continues its grinding stalemate along the line of contact. If I had to guess — and mostly I do have to guess, because there is little information beyond the maps marked up by obsessives from drone footage — the Russians are “winning” and the Ukrainians are sustaining disproportionate casualties and loss of capacity.

    More interesting is the escalation of conflict between the EU/NATO and Russia out of theatre. Moldova staged elections where the EU candidate prevailed with a heavy thumb on the scales; parties were banned, extraterritorial polling places strategically deployed. The Russian position in Transnistria is increasingly threatened. Protesters tried to storm the Presidential Palace in Georgia — supposedly they want to restore the former French Ambassador as Georgian President. Meanwhile France hijacked a ship on the high seas for being Russian-owned. Airports across Europe have been closed in panics over reports of (Russian) drones in the vicinity. Finland is lining its border with Russia with barbed wire and tank barriers. Estonia complains about Russian planes overflying its territorial waters going in and out of Leningrad. Poland has blocked a Chinese-backed rail link that passes through Belarus.

    In the War of Narratives, Russia is both a powerful threat and a paper tiger. The pitiful military capability of Britain or Estonia rarely comes up. Still no definitive word on who blew up Nordstream.

    I have written before that I do not see a way for Russia to force a peace on Ukraine by military means. Maybe there is a way to force a settlement, but I do not see it.

    I can imagine a collapse in which Ukraine’s state administration ceases to function well enough to carry on combat along a defended frontier line of contact. That may be coming sooner rather than later. I think the Ukrainians are now sustaining disproportionate losses of men and materiel despite being mostly on the defensive. But, the Russians do not have the resources for an occupation or reconstruction of the whole of Ukraine. I think the Europeans are angling for a ceasefire, after which the European powers can deploy an occupying force that the Russians would be reluctant to attack, with a war of economic attrition and sanctions continuing indefinitely.

    For Russia, the best path forward would be regime overthrow and civil war inside rump Ukraine, with a new regime taking power too weary to continue open hostilities. And, some regime change across Europe with more Russia-friendly regimes taking power. So far, Russia seems to be losing that struggle, in Syria, Georgia, Moldova, Romania, etc. Hard to say about Hungary, but the EU remains implacable.
